Abstract

The invention discloses a mother liquor deamination process and equipment for soda production through a thermal method. The equipment comprises a furnace gas condenser, a mother liquor deamination tower and a tail gas rectifying tower. According to the mother liquor deamination process and equipment for the soda production through the thermal method, preheating is conducted on deamination mother liquor by means of high-temperature furnace gas of a calcining section, the self cooling purpose of the furnace gas is achieved simultaneously, energy is utilized reasonably, cooling water consumption of the furnace gas is greatly reduced, deamination tail gas exhausted through the mother liquor deamination tower enters the tail gas rectifying tower to conduct NH3 and CO2 concentration, when one ton of sodium carbonate deamination liquor equivalent is produced, 400 kg of water can be reduced, equivalent evaporation of the evaporation process is reduced, and the ammonia content of a thin solution at the tower bottom is lower than 5 ppm. According to the mother liquor deamination process and equipment for the soda production through the thermal method, by means of energy consumption structure analysis and optimal design of processes, energy consumption in the technical process is optimized, and the comprehensive energy consumption is reduced by 20 percent.

Background technology
Mother liquor deamination and calcining are the two large important workshop sections that Re Falian alkali is produced.Typical Re Falian alkali deamination technical process is at present: the high temperature deamination tail gas utilizing out deammoniation tower and the filtration mother liquor entering deammoniation tower carry out heat exchange, mother liquor after preheating enters mother liquor deammoniation tower top, the liquid steam counter-flow produced with reboiler that flows from top to bottom contacts, to remove free ammonia in mother liquor and CO 2, the deamination gas after pre-hot mother liquor is delivered to ammonia absorption tower and is prepared ammoniated brine after overhead condenser condensation, and phlegma all enters deammoniation tower as phegma.
And calcine the high-temperature furnace gas of about 115 DEG C of workshop section through dedusting, enter furnace gas condensing tower, furnace gas is cooled, and recovery ammonia workshop section delivered to by phlegma, and after cooling, furnace gas send compression to utilize after washing.In existing plant produced and in typical process design, high-temperature furnace gas cooling adopts water coolant indirectly to cool usually, and the heat producing soda ash per ton about 300,000 kilocalories need shift out, and this process will consume a large amount of water coolants.600,000 tons of connection alkali devices are produced per year, the cooling water inflow of furnace gas condensation consumption per hour about 2250 tons to join alkali industry access scale.
